引言
在现代网络环境中,v2ray作为一种强大的代理工具,广泛应用于科学上网和网络安全等领域。为了方便用户进行配置,许多开发者提供了配置转换脚本,使得用户能够轻松地将不同格式的配置文件进行转换。本文将详细介绍v2ray配置转换脚本的使用方法、注意事项以及常见问题解答。
什么是v2ray配置转换脚本
v2ray配置转换脚本是一种工具,旨在帮助用户将不同格式的v2ray配置文件进行转换。通过这些脚本,用户可以将JSON格式的配置文件转换为其他格式,或者将其他格式的配置文件转换为v2ray所需的JSON格式。这种转换对于需要在不同设备或平台上使用v2ray的用户尤为重要。
v2ray配置转换脚本的功能
- 格式转换:支持多种配置格式之间的转换。
- 简化配置:自动化处理复杂的配置项,减少手动输入错误的可能性。
- 兼容性:确保转换后的配置文件能够在不同版本的v2ray中正常使用。
如何使用v2ray配置转换脚本
1. 准备工作
在使用v2ray配置转换脚本之前,用户需要确保以下几点:
- 已安装v2ray客户端。
- 获取需要转换的配置文件。
- 下载相应的转换脚本。
2. 下载转换脚本
用户可以从GitHub等开源平台下载v2ray配置转换脚本。常见的脚本包括:
- v2ray-config-converter
- v2ray-json-generator
3. 执行转换脚本
在终端中执行以下命令: bash python v2ray-config-converter.py input_file output_file
其中,input_file
为待转换的配置文件,output_file
为转换后的文件名。
4. 验证配置
转换完成后,用户需要验证生成的配置文件是否符合v2ray的要求。可以使用以下命令进行验证: bash v2ray -test config.json
常见问题解答
Q1: v2ray配置转换脚本支持哪些格式?
A1: 大多数v2ray配置转换脚本支持JSON、YAML、TOML等多种格式的转换。具体支持的格式可以参考脚本的文档说明。
Q2: 如何处理转换过程中出现的错误?
A2: 如果在转换过程中出现错误,用户可以检查以下几点:
- 输入文件的格式是否正确。
- 脚本是否为最新版本。
- 是否有必要的依赖库未安装。
Q3: 转换后的配置文件如何使用?
A3: 转换后的配置文件可以直接放入v2ray的配置目录中,重启v2ray客户端即可生效。
Q4: 是否可以自定义转换脚本?
A4: 是的,用户可以根据自己的需求对转换脚本进行修改,以适应特定的配置格式或需求。
结论
v2ray配置转换脚本为用户提供了极大的便利,使得不同格式的配置文件之间的转换变得简单高效。通过本文的介绍,希望能够帮助用户更好地理解和使用这些脚本,提升使用v2ray的体验。